about

These recordings document the first time I've really collaborated with other people on solo songs. Jeff Meyers played a) the hell out of the drums and b) a big part in the arrangement process. Jon Hernandez provided a lot of encouraging words in the initial writing phase, ripped a guitar solo and sang like an angel. Ian Farmer did an absolutely stellar job recording everything, and Cayetana wrote a great song called Mountain Kids which they've graciously allowed me to cover and release here.

credits

released August 23, 2017

Recorded by Ian Farmer on 8/11/17 and 8/12/17 at The Metal Shop in East Kensington, Philadelphia, PA. Mastered by Adam Beck at Type 1 Studios in Chicago, IL.

Personnel:

Jeff Meyers - drums, Roland TR-8
Jonathan Hernandez - guitar, vocals
Maxwell Stern - guitar, bass, vocals, Hammond organ
Ian Farmer - engineering, production, mixing, vocals, shaker
Jake Ewald - tambo
Zach Williams - assistant engineering
Adam Beck - mastering

"Mountain Kids" originally written by Cayetana. The song appears on their great 2014 LP "Nervous Like Me". They said this was ok.

maxwell stern Philadelphia, Pennsylvania

Hailing from the post-industrial shores of Cleveland, OH, Maxwell Stern has been writing music and touring since the early 2000s. He has released a slew of LPs and 7"s, and has played shows pretty much everywhere including an abandoned restaurant in Wyoming, a mall in China, several squats in Germany and a pretty nice bookstore in Australia.
